Did Benchmark Electronics' (BHE) New AI-Focused CTO Just Reshape Its Technology Investment Narrative?

  • Benchmark Electronics, Inc. recently appointed Josh Hollin as Senior Vice President and Chief Technology Officer, succeeding long-time engineering leader Jan Janick following his retirement on January 16, 2026.
  • Hollin’s background in AI, robotics, and advanced manufacturing from roles at GoPro, AMP Robotics, and Flex could influence how Benchmark prioritizes future technology investments and engineering capabilities.

Benchmark Electronics Investment Narrative Recap

To own Benchmark Electronics, you need to believe the company can convert its engineering depth and diversified end markets into improving margins and more reliable earnings, even as growth has been uneven. The appointment of AI and automation specialist Josh Hollin as CTO does not materially change the near term focus on ramping advanced computing and AI data center programs, nor does it remove the key risk that AC&C and semi-cap demand could stay softer for longer.

Among recent announcements, the expanded US$700,000,000 credit facility stands out alongside Hollin’s arrival, because it gives Benchmark greater financial flexibility just as it invests in higher complexity, AI related programs that underpin the AC&C recovery thesis. Together with ongoing dividends of US$0.17 per share, these moves frame a company trying to balance growth ambitions in advanced computing with capital discipline at a time when end market visibility is still mixed.
